36'' butterfly valve stuck how to operate online?

36'' butterfly valve operated by motor in one of chemical company. during plant running time valve is stuck. We disconnect the Motor and try to close manually. But not possible to close 100% ONLY 44% closing. but we don't have any isolation valve ,so we need to solve by online. any one can give good ideas. Please...

So I will suggest one option:
- Contact a "Hot-Tap Specialty Contractor.
- Discuss an Upstream & Downstream Stopple and Bypass arrangement.
- Drain the isolated portion with the Valve then cut it out.
- Replace the Butterfly Valve
- Remove the Bypass and Blind off the bypass connections.

Yes,we understand it is hydrocarbon. What hydrocarbon is in the pipe? Is it turbulent (now) or pulsing or cavitating since the valve "may be" only 42% open? Those valves of that size are not intended for throttling position - only full open, full shut.

Are you ABSOLUTELY SURE the valve is actually rotating - I don't care what the inticator says, drive out to the valve and see what is really happening! Bad indicator, bad motor (have you changed it yet?), bad controller but good motor, bad motor power supply, bad clamp between motor/actuator and valve stem? You must eliminate every chance of any of those before continuing.

Also - can you stop flow in the pipe, then try closing (or opening) the valve again?

Demand a service inspection, pull the operator off of the valve. The key between actuator and valve shaft might have sheared.

Recognize that you cannot repair NOR replace the valve - whether open or shut or in-the-middle - without first isolating and venting and releasing BOTH sides of the valve all the way to the previous tank or valve, and removing or blowing out the explosive gasses from BOTH sides of the pipeline into a below-explosive-level percentage.

It is impossible to work on "one-half" of a a stuck or jammed isolation valve that is itself isolating the fluid you need be protected from.
